Bear in mind, this is for combining two WEB PAGES. If you have a profile/timeline or a group, these directions aren't for you. There is currently no chance to transform a group right into a web page, but you CANISTER now convert your Facebook account into a page!

There are 2 means to combine your web pages. Let's start with the very first and also most basic one. If this does NOT work for you, simply most likely to alternative 2!

If your pages satisfy the appropriate criteria-- they were both created by you, they have the same name, and also at the very least one is a "location" web page, after that you may be able to have Facebook automatically merge your web pages for you with one click of a button!

To see if you can, most likely to your page (you must be a page admin to do this) and also click "edit web page" in the upper right edge.





Then click on "sources" on the left column. If you see "Merge duplicate pages" as a choice, then you're gold! Just adhere to the guidelines there to merge your pages (it will provide you a list of web pages that are qualified to merge).





If you DON'T have this alternative, or the web pages it checklists are not the ones you wish to combine, don't worry. There is another way!




Method 2 for Merging Facebook Pages

The first thing you need to provide for choice 2 is gather the Links of your Facebook pages that you wish to merge together. The FULL LINK-- that's the part in the address bar, the facebook.com/ component along with whatever that follows the/.





Open up a word file or something and duplicate and paste the LINK of the web page you want to KEEP, initially. See to it you keep that straight! You're going to have to tell Facebook "this is the page I intend to keep, and these are the page( s) I want to merge into that page." (I'm going to describe this as your "caretaker" page).

( I recommend copying and pasting by doing this. You might create it down on a paper, however these Links are in some cases type of long, and also you do not want to get one letter incorrect and mess it up).

Next, duplicate the Links of the web pages you want to merge into the primary one. Maintain those somewhere, as well.



REALLY VITAL !!!
See to it that you've gotten everything off of those pages you wish to keep, such as pictures, video clips, testimonials, articles, and so on. The ONLY thing that will be saved from these web pages will certainly be your fans-- they will certainly combine and also incorporate with the followers of your "caretaker" web page. Whatever else will go away and you can not get it back.


How you can do it

Currently you should send a demand to Facebook to combine your pages. You should do this while you are logged into the account that is an admin on your "keeper" web page. (NOTE: If you do NOT have a personal Facebook account-- just a company account that only manages your pages-- this WILL NOT WORK. You have to be logged in as an actual person on Facebook with a personal account).

They have made this MUCH easier, as you understand if you viewed my old tutorial on this subject! Simply most likely to this LINK to send the request to combine your Facebook web pages. Just pick (from the drop down food selection) your "keeper" web page, and afterwards the others you want to combine right into it. Just fill in your form and also hit Submit. it can take a couple of hours to a few days to get a reaction. (please post back here and inform us the length of time it took you to obtain a reaction so individuals will have a suggestion!).

Bear in mind that if you are combining 3 web pages, and also each had 500 fans, you won't necessarily obtain 1500 followers once it's all said as well as done, due to the fact that some individuals may have been followers of all 3 pages. Yet all your followers WILL combine to be followers of your one "keeper" web page.
